                            About the role
Corrections and Custody Officer 2 - Position #NX43. Comprehensive Case Management Unit (CCM). Capacity & Transportation (Statewide Transportation). Everett, WA.
Responsibilities
- Conduct transports, monitor individuals' behavior, and assist in controlling and directing individuals (up to and including use of appropriate force options) during transportation activities.
 - Transport of male and female offenders, in custody and out of custody, both restrained and unrestrained.
 - Verify offender identity and destination prior to beginning transports and releases.
 - Securely pat search and restrain in-custody offenders prior to transporting to secure environments (i.e. jails or prison facilities).
 - Securely pat search offenders not in custody prior to transporting.
 - Follow universal precautions when conducting offender searches/transports.
 - Document and secure inventory of offender personal property when applicable.
 - Seize dangerous items, evidence, contraband and controlled or unauthorized substances.
 - Search transport vehicles for contraband prior to transporting offenders.
 - Monitor offender activities and movement during entire transport process.
 - Complete necessary documentation prior to, during, and after each transport.
 - Monitor transport vehicles for routine maintenance needs and mechanical defects.
 - Arrange and facilitate repairs with vehicle maintenance shops.
 - Drive in a safe manner to and from each location obeying all traffic laws.
 - Apply appropriate, constructive, and professional authority.
 - Effectively and professionally communicate with offenders and staff in all types of situations.
 - Use appropriate de-escalation skills during stressful and potentially dangerous situations.
 - Advise offenders concerning rules and regulations and provide clear direction.
 - Work collaboratively with jail and prison staff.
 - Follow individual facility rules and directives regarding booking/release processes.
 - Administrative duties
 - Brief Supervisor/Duty Officer on pertinent information to make aware of current and potential situations that may require action.
 - Track/log all transports of offenders per local practice.
 - Write incident reports or disciplinary reports detailing individuals' behavior and violations of rules and regulations.
 
Requirements
- At least one (1) year experience as a DOC Corrections and Custody Officer, which included successful completion of the Correctional Officer training plan.
 - Valid, unrestricted driver's license.
 - Carry a firearm, Taser, OC, and other related equipment and wear a protective vest while on duty.
 - This position requires the incumbent to wear a respirator. Incumbent must remain clean shaven in the area of the respirator fit and have medical clearance to wear a respirator.
 - Must have and maintain firearms qualifications and use of force equipment certifications.
 - Must be lawfully able to possess a firearm.
 - Use control and impedance tactics as needed to control a resistive individual
